The Bartender prepares and serves al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ages while delivering friendly, efficient service to hotel guests. Requirements typically include previous bar or hospitality experience, knowledge of beverage preparation, responsible service of alcohol certification, strong communication skills, and the legal right to work in Australia. The successful candidate is expected to maintain high service standards, follow health and safety procedures, handle payments accurately, keep the bar clean and well stocked, and work professionally during busy periods. Flexibility to work evenings, weekends, public holidays, and varied shifts is important. A polished appearance, teamwork, attention to detail, and a genuine interest in creating memorable guest experiences are also expected.
Sheraton Grand Sydney Hyde Park is a premium Marriott International hotel located opposite Sydney’s Hyde Park, close to major attractions, shopping areas and the central business district. The property offers guest rooms, restaurants, bars, meeting spaces, leisure facilities and event services for business and leisure travellers. As part of Marriott International, the hotel operates within one of the world’s largest hospitality groups, with a broad portfolio of respected brands and career opportunities across Australia and internationally. Sheraton focuses on welcoming service, comfortable stays and meaningful connections between guests and the destination. Employees are generally expected to demonstrate professionalism, teamwork, cultural awareness and a strong commitment to guest satisfaction while following Marriott’s operational and service standards.
Australia offers hospitality opportunities in hotels, resorts, restaurants, bars and event venues, particularly in Sydney, Melbourne, Brisbane, Perth, the Gold Coast and regional tourist areas. Australian workplace culture is generally informal, multicultural and focused on punctuality, safety, teamwork and fair employment conditions. Sydney provides an active urban lifestyle, excellent public transport, beaches, parks and diverse dining, although rent and living costs can be high. Visa options may include employer-sponsored visas, the Working Holiday Maker program for eligible nationalities, and student visas with work restrictions. Applicants should confirm current rules with the Australian Department of Home Affairs. Relocating usually requires a valid visa, tax file number, Australian bank account, accommodation and appropriate RSA certification for alcohol service. Penalty rates may apply for evenings, weekends and public holidays.
